When you say "Dark UI" there are really two separate issues here: a dark theme for the browser, and a night reader mode for web sites. While TLV and Dark Reader both have 5-star ratings in the Chrome store, Dark Reader has a much larger user base. I have not tested TLV, but did try everything else I could find in the way of night browsing extensions. The result of those tests is that Dark Reader seems to make the fewest mistakes when inverting bright pages and graphics. After browsing thousands of sites over several months, I only found a couple dozen which Dark Reader did not handle adequately... and development is constantly progressing. I would have tested TLV too, if it worked on Firefox like Dark Reader does. So I would suggest that TLV or Dark Reader should be incorporated as default options in Brave. Unfortunately, I cannot use Brave on a regular basis without a night reading mode.

Any future work in this direction will be in brave-browser. Nothing else is going to change in the current Muon-based Brave. The updated Chromium-based Brave will have:

  • a dark browser theme available by default
  • support for various extensions which change site appearance

Further discussion on this topic should head over to the community forum.
